SECURITY

The participants are considered as being on a personal ride and must abide by the rules of the road and the local laws of the towns through which you ride.

IT IS OBLIGATORY TO WEAR A RIGID CYCLING HELMET.

YOU MUST HAVE A MEDICAL CERTIFICATE OR A RACE LICENSE FOR WHICH YOU WERE REQUIRED TO SUPPLY A MEDICAL CERTICIATE (ie if you hold a British Cycling License you still have to supply a medical certificate).

The securty is assured by the 'Protection Civil' on the road and at the food stations. In addition, motorcycle Gendarmes, experienced motor cyclists, an lead car and a sag wagon patrol the event.

Through your license UFOLEP or by the temporary insurance taken by the club (CCRP) for this event, you benefit from the INDIVIDUAL CIVIL RESPONSIBILITY and of the INDIVIDUAL CORPOREL ACCIDENT underwritten by the insurance of the Confédération des Oeuvres Laiques APAC/MAC.

We remind you that damage to cycles of the participants whether done by yourself or by another cyclist are not covered by the insurance.
